Dogs are professionals at hiding discomfort — by the time a limp is obvious, joints have usually been aching for months. An orthopedic bed is one of the simplest, cheapest interventions for joint health, and these five signs suggest it is time to upgrade from the flattened cushion in the corner.
1. Slow, stiff mornings
If your dog rises like the Tin Man — front legs first, a long pause, a careful stretch before walking — overnight joint compression is the likely culprit. A solid memory-foam core keeps hips and elbows aligned and supported for eight straight hours, which is exactly when cartilage does its recovering.
2. Circling and re-settling all night
A dog that repeatedly stands, turns and flops back down is not being dramatic; it is failing to find a position where nothing presses. Flattened polyfill beds bottom out under pressure points. Orthopedic foam distributes weight across the whole surface, so the first position stays comfortable.
3. Choosing hard floors over the bed
Counterintuitive but common: dogs with sore joints often abandon a worn-out soft bed for cool tile, because at least the floor is uniformly firm. If the dog you bought a bed for keeps sleeping beside it, the bed is the problem.
4. Hesitating at the couch or the car
Refusing jumps they used to make without thinking is one of the earliest signs of joint pain. Pair a supportive bed with pet stairs to remove the daily impacts, and talk to your vet about a joint check.
5. Age, size or a diagnosis
Seniors, large breeds over 50 lbs, and any dog with diagnosed arthritis, hip dysplasia or a recent surgery should be on orthopedic foam by default — most veterinary rehab facilities use nothing else. Prevention beats treatment here, and the bed lasts years.
What actually counts as orthopedic
The word is unregulated, so check the cross-section: you want a solid slab of certified memory foam at least 4 inches thick — never shredded fill — plus a washable cover and a low entry edge.
